Supported Independent Living

Our SIL program supports adults with developmental disabilities to live independently in their own homes, with flexible staff support tailored to individual needs and goals.

Intensive Support Settings

A safe, structured residential environment for adults who require a higher level of individualized, 24-hour support in a home-like setting.

Community Participation

Supporting adults to engage in meaningful recreational, educational, cultural, and social activities that build confidence and foster community connections.

Employment Supports

Helping adults with developmental disabilities prepare for, find, and maintain meaningful paid employment through person-centred, community-based support.

Passport Services

As an approved Passport Transfer Payment Agency, we help eligible adults manage their Passport funding and access meaningful supports in their community.

Caregiver Respite

Supporting families and caregivers of adults with developmental disabilities through access to flexible, family-directed respite funding and services.
